Does anyone know the channel designations as known by SLC PD? The RR Database gives us the TGIDs and labels them East 1, East 2, West 1, West 2, etc. However, while monitoring several incidents recently, I have heard different units instructed to go to, as an example, "Channel 4." The RR Database does not identify a Channel 4 in the SLC PD system. The officers obviously know their radio system as channels 1 through whatever, while we scanners know them by TGIDs. It would be nice to be able to correlate the two different approaches. The couple of times I have heard this type of channel designation I tried to follow by manually switching through all the TGs, but I was unable to identify the voices to know which TG they went to. I do know that it was not c2c. It might have been the Service TG, but as I said, I was not able to identify the voice(s) of the officer(s).
